试求下图示电路的驱动方程、状态方程, 并画出状态表. 再在本电路的基础上, 修改反馈逻辑, 将电路改造成同步八进制计数器(二〇二〇年山东大学数字电路906综合题第6题)(全网第一手资料)

(10分)6. 试求下图示电路的驱动方程、状态方程, 并画出状态表. 再在本电路的基础上, 修改反馈逻辑, 将电路改造成同步八进制计数器.

        根据上述电路图, 可求得 D0=Q2Q1+Q1Q0'+Q2Q0', D1=Q1异或Q0, D2=Q2Q1'+Q2Q0'+Q2'Q1Q0.

        根据求得的驱动方程, 得到状态方程 Q0*=D0=Q2Q1+Q1Q0'+Q2Q0', Q1*=D1=Q1异或Q0, Q2*=D2=Q2Q1'+Q2Q0'+Q2'Q1Q0.

        根据求得的状态方程, 得到状态表(这里不再赘述状态图).

Q2 Q1 Q0 Q2* Q1* Q0*
0 0 0 0 0 0
0 0 1 0 1 0
0 1 0 0 1 1
0 1 1 1 0 0
1 0 0 1 0 1
1 0 1 1 1 0
1 1 0 1 1 1
1 1 1 0 0 1

        通过观察状态表, 我们可以发现, 状态000未进入有效循环之内. 

        令状态000的次态为001, 再令状态111的次态为000, 如此一来, 电路便修改为同步八进制(加法)计数器了.

        根据上述修改过程, 修改状态表.

Q2 Q1 Q0 Q2* Q1* Q0*
0 0 0 0 0 1
0 0 1 0 1 0
0 1 0 0 1 1
0 1 1 1 0 0
1 0 0 1 0 1
1 0 1 1 1 0
1 1 0 1 1 1
1 1 1 0 0 0

        根据状态表, 得到状态激励表.

Q2 Q1 Q0 D2 D1 D0
0 0 0 0 0 1
0 0 1 0 1 0
0 1 0 0 1 1
0 1 1 1 0 0
1 0 0 1 0 1
1 0 1 1 1 0
1 1 0 1 1 1
1 1 1 0 0 0

        根据状态激励表, 求出新的驱动方程 D0=Q0', D1=Q1异或Q0, D2=Q2Q1'+Q2Q0'+Q2'Q1Q0.

        根据求出的驱动方程, 绘制电路的原理图.

试求下图示电路的驱动方程、状态方程, 并画出状态表. 再在本电路的基础上, 修改反馈逻辑, 将电路改造成同步八进制计数器(二〇二〇年山东大学数字电路906综合题第6题)(全网第一手资料)

相关文章:

  • 2021-07-21
  • 2021-05-05
  • 2021-08-16
  • 2021-11-19
  • 2021-05-18
  • 2021-11-28
  • 2022-01-10
  • 2021-04-22
猜你喜欢
  • 2021-06-20
  • 2021-06-29
  • 2021-09-11
  • 2021-09-20
  • 2021-12-18
  • 2021-12-27
  • 2021-12-19
相关资源
相似解决方案